DAV Hardware City Chapter 8 DAV Hardware City Chapter 8 is one of the state of Connecticut's leading chapters of the nationally renowned Disabled American Veterans.

One of Connecticut's leading chapters of the Disabled American Veterans, a 501(c)(4) non-profit Veterans Service Organization dedicated to honoring those who served and building better lives for America's disabled veterans and their families. We are active throughout New Britain and the Greater New Britain community, ensuring our fellow veterans receive the benefits they so richly deserve, honorin

g their service and sacrifice, and supporting like-minded organizations working hard on behalf of our vets. We are the proud organizing sponsor of the annual Wreaths Across America of New Britain campaign to place more than 1,400 holiday wreaths on veteran gravesites each December at the City's Fairview Cemetery, and we are also the proud host of one of the state's largest veterans charity golf events, the Golden Kielbasa Veterans Open, which has raised more than a quarter of a million dollars for DAV Chapter 8, House of Heroes Connecticut and other worthy veterans causes since 2011. 82 years ago today. Never forget.

Today is D-Day Remembrance Day... on June 6, 1944, Allied forces launched Operation Overlord — the massive amphibious invasion of N**i-occupied France along the beaches of Normandy. It became one of the largest and most consequential military operations of World War II, involving thousands of ships, aircraft, and ground troops across multiple nations.

The operation marked a turning point in the war in Europe, eventually leading to the liberation of Western Europe from N**i control. The fighting on the beaches — Omaha, Utah, Gold, Juno, and Sword — came at a heavy cost, with thousands of soldiers killed or wounded on the first day alone.

Today, D-Day is remembered not just as a military milestone, but as a moment defined by sacrifice, coordination, and courage from ordinary people placed in extraordinary circumstances.

It remains one of the most studied and honored events of the 20th century.

A day to remember those who never made it home.

The core mission of Wreaths Across America of New Britain, part of the national Wreaths Across America program, is to Remember, Honor and Teach. Teaching the younger generation of the value and importance of service to our nation - and of honoring the memories of those who served and are no longer with us - is paramount to our initiative. Our local program is fortunate to enjoy a strong, supportive relationship with the Consolidated School District of New Britain, and the school system's educators, administrators and students. We could not have successfully managed our wonderful 2026 Pasta Dinner Fundraiser on May 6 without the generous, hard-working support of more than 30 New Britain students from the NBHS Hurricane Battalion - JROTC and the New Britain Senior High School Culinary Program, who both presented the colors for our ceremonies and graciously served pasta meals with poise and professionalism to more than 400 hungry members of the community. They did a magnificent job, and earlier this week DAV Chapter 8 and Wreaths Across America of New Britain Planning Committee members had a chance to gather many of these students together for an afternoon pizza party to thank them for their volunteerism and support. It is uplifting and inspiring to know that so many of our youth have a genuine understanding of and appreciation for service and sacrifice. What a fantastic evening it was on Wednesday as we held our 2026 Pasta Dinner Fundraiser in support of the Wreaths Across America of New Britain Day (WAANB) event coming in December. More than 400 enthusiastic patriots joined in to help us raise thousands of dollars to support this important annual community tradition. The evening was made all the more special as the WAANB Planning Committee surprised our retiring Chapter 8 Commander, Dennis Taricani, with a moving tribute in honor of his decades of service to the Veterans community. Special guests Mayor Bobby Sanchez, Connecticut Veterans Affairs Commissioner Ron Welch and House of Heroes Connecticut Executive Director Carol May all joined us to honor Dennis. The tribute was topped off by the presentation to Dennis of a commissioned painting by New Britain artist James D'Amore. There is not enough room in this space to thank all of our sponsors, but we'd like to extend special gratitude to our Patriot Sponsors The Community Foundation of Greater New Britain, Anthony Micacci & Family, Perkins Travel, Unity Lodge No.148, Connecticut Freemasons and the VFW Post 511. And the rock stars of the night may have been our Consolidated School District of New Britain high school student volunteers (servers and color guard) including members of the New Britain Senior HS Culinary Program and NBHS Hurricane Battalion - JROTC. Thanks to everyone who pitched in to help make this annual event another smash success - the thousands of dollars you help raise will keep this important program honoring those who served and those we've lost going for years to come.
